比特币如何运用区块链技术?深入解析比特币的
比特币与区块链技术的关系
比特币是世界上第一个去中心化的数字货币,其核心技术就是区块链。区块链是一种分布式账本技术,能够以安全、透明且不可篡改的方式记录交易。每当进行一笔比特币交易,这一信息都会被打包成一个“区块”,并与之前的区块连接形成链条,便构成了比特币的整个网络。
区块链技术的出现解决了许多传统金融系统中存在的问题,比如信任问题和审计审核的问题。在没有中央管理机构的情况下,比特币通过使用区块链和密码学技术,确保了交易的安全和用户的隐私。
比特币怎样保证安全性?
比特币的安全性主要通过以下几个方面来实现:首先是使用了SHA-256这样的加密算法,使得任何交易记录都難以被篡改。其次,每个区块中包含了前一个区块的哈希值,确保了区块与区块之间的关联性,任何对已确认交易的篡改都会导致所有后继区块失效,进而能够被网络中的节点所检测到。
此外,比特币网络还通过挖矿机制来维护网络的稳定性和安全性,矿工们通过竞争解决复杂的数学问题来验证交易并生成新的区块,从而获取比特币的奖励。这种工作量证明的机制使得网络攻击变得十分困难,因为攻击者需要投入的计算资源和成本是巨大的。
区块链技术的去中心化特性
比特币的另一大优势在于其去中心化的特性。传统的金融系统由银行和金融机构控制,而比特币通过区块链技术实现了去中心化。这意味着没有任何单一实体可以控制或操纵整个网络,所有用户都可以直接参与到网络中。
去中心化的最大好处是提高了系统的透明度与安全性,因为任何人都可以查看区块链上记录的所有交易记录,而这些记录是不能被随意篡改的。同时,由于没有中心化权威的存在,比特币也不受政府的直接控制,这对许多用户来说是非常重要的,尤其是在经济不稳定的国家。
比特币的交易过程如何操作?
比特币交易的过程相对简单,用户需要有一个比特币钱包,这是一个用于存储比特币地址和私钥的软件或硬件入。用户事务通过将比特币从一个地址转移到另一个地址来完成,这个过程通常涉及到几个步骤:
- 用户在钱包软件中输入接收方的比特币地址以及要转账的金额。
- 钱包软件生成一个交易请求,并且需要用私钥进行签名,以确认交易的合法性。
- 交易信息通过网络广播,等待矿工进行验证。
- 矿工确认交易无误后,将其加入到区块中,然后再将这个区块添加到区块链上。
交易完成后,接收方的账户余额将更新,并在网络中反映出来。整个过程通常在几分钟内完成,但在网络拥挤时,交易确认的时间可能会有所延迟。
比特币面临的挑战与未来发展
尽管比特币作为区块链技术的先锋,取得了巨大的成功,但它也面临着许多挑战。首先是可扩展性问题,目前比特币的交易处理能力有限,常常导致网络拥堵。其次,监管政策的不确定性可能会影响比特币的未来发展。
此外,环境问题也引起了广泛的关注,挖矿所需的能源消耗巨大,可能会对环境造成负担。如何在保护环境的同时,推动比特币的发展,是技术和政策制定者共同需要关注的问题。
面对这些挑战,比特币和区块链技术的探索并没有停止,许多新的改进和解决方案正在涌现。包括闪电网络在内的第二层解决方案,有望提升交易速度,降低费用,从而提高网络的可用性。
总结
比特币与区块链技术是现代数字经济的基石,它们之间的关系深刻而复杂。比特币利用区块链技术的去中心化、不可篡改和安全性,为数字货币的信任基础提供了保障。尽管比特币面临多重挑战,但其在推动金融创新、提高透明度和促进跨境交易方面的潜力依然巨大。
未来,随着技术的发展和监管的完善,比特币及其背后的区块链技术能够为经济改变带来更深远的影响。
常见问题
- 比特币如何进行挖矿?
- 比特币的交易费用是如何计算的?
- 比特币钱包的安全性如何保障?
- 区块链技术还有哪些应用?
- 为什么比特币的价格波动如此剧烈?
- 比特币对传统金融系统的挑战有哪些?